Ann De Passos and Kim van Niekerk
A conversation on leadership, taking a look at the beautiful things your mind is capable of doing. Long episodes, short episodes. Observations, meditations, conversations. Guests pushing past their barriers to create a truly beautiful, hopeful world as leaders. Ann de Passos is an Organisational Development Expert and Coach passionate about social change. Kim van Niekerk is a leadership coach specialising in mindsets and building human cultures at work.

Andrew Monk - Experimenting with a Ventral State
We are so excited to share this interview with you. On the Journey in Transformational Leadership programme in 2022, Kim and Ann invited Andrew Monk, Executive Director of Global Engagement at Bristol University to share his experience working from a Ventral State with the cohort. Now we can bring it to you! Listen to find out: How Andrew shifts his state to one of balance The impact a ventral state has on his team His experience of leadership How he notices swings of state and uses anchors to stay there How he is exploring new mechanisms for inspiring success in his teams What efficiency comes from this state How decision making feels
